## Orders Table: Soft Deletes

The orders table in Cartwheel's Ledgerbase never hard-deletes rows. A delete sets deleted_at and removes the row from the default read view. Release managers: migrations must preserve deleted rows, and any backfill script must filter on deleted_at explicitly — several past incidents came from scripts that didn't. Purge jobs run quarterly and are owned by the data retention team; do not schedule your own. Questions about purge timing or restore requests go to the data platform owner.

escalation mailbox, kaweg-kahif: druwyn.sordor@nelvroworks.corp

Subject: DR drill — tile cache layer

As part of Thursday's disaster-recovery drill, we will fail over the Mapforge tile-rendering cache layer to the standby cluster. Expect elevated render latency while the cache warms; no data loss is anticipated since tiles are derived artifacts. The drill validates that the cache encryption keys restore cleanly from sealed backup. For the restore step, the operator unseals the backup vault using the recovery passphrase below.

strongbox words: ulamir-ulaix

Ticket #2907 — Signature check fails on report builder export

Support: customers exporting from the Tallyvane report builder see a signature verification error after the sorting-stability patch. The patch changed row ordering in grouped exports, which altered the serialized payload, so exports signed before the patch now fail verification against cached manifests. Advise customers to regenerate reports; old exports cannot be re-verified. Fresh exports are signed with the key below.

signing key of fadug-haweg = bky19_x2JJNa4RuE34mQa9TgK